The Communist Threat (1962)
1962
A dramatised anti-communist film about a family trying to escape East Germany, made for Western audiences at the height of the Cold War with professional actors and a scripted plot. The technique is melodrama used as argument: a political system is judged through one family's peril, and fiction is delivered in the register of reportage so viewers process it as testimony. Its overwrought style is exactly what makes it a teaching object.
